Bambu Lab Discontinues the X1 Series After Four Years on the Market

3 days 1 hour ago
As of March 31, 2026, the Bambu Lab X1, X1 Carbon, and X1E have officially ceased production. The company confirmed that while manufacturing and active sales have ended, support will continue through March 2031, covering spare parts, technical assistance, and firmware security patches.
